Stella di mare is a beautiful house in a really great location. Our family of six rented the house with two other families. We had six adults and ten children and the house was just perfect for our group. The highlights were the back yard/deck/pool area and the proximity to the beach. It really is a very easy little walk over to the beach, even for young children. At the time of our stay, there was even a wagon with Beach supplies, which was super handy. My only warning is that if you are someone who is particular about the finer details, this may not be the house (or property management company?) That's right for you. When we arrived, the keypad was not working quite right and after a few days quit all together. I contacted the management company and they said someone would come the next day, which never happened. Since we were leaving the following day, it did not feel worth my time to continue trying to contact them, we just dealt with it as it was. There were also other small details that weren't the greatest, like one of the boards on the deck steps was broken and pulled up off of the deck when we arrived, so we just had to make sure the kids walked around it, rather than using those steps. Similarly, the kitchens were stocked, but some key items were missing like a frying pan large enough to suit a large family, or a working can opener, and we constantly felt like we were trying to scrounge together enough bowls plates and cups for everyone. The downstairs bathroom adjoining one of the bedrooms and the laundry room / hallway also did not have a lock on the door into the laundry room, which just seems like a really poor oversight for a bathroom that has two entry points. All in all, any complaints we had about the house, we're overridden by the highlights of the house. We were in a group of people who were happy to just be flexible when there was a problem, and all agreed that we would rent the house again.
